How they compare

Norway currently reports 7.9% against 7.9% in Canada, a difference of 0.0%.

The two have swapped places 7 times across 63 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Canada ahead.

Canada ranks 46th and Norway ranks 45th of 192 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Canada averaged higher in 2 and Norway in 5.

Head to head by decade

Decade Canada Norway Difference Ahead
1960s 8.2% 7.2% 1.0% Canada
1970s 8.2% 7.5% 0.7% Canada
1980s 7.8% 7.9% 0.1% Norway
1990s 7.1% 7.6% 0.5% Norway
2000s 6.7% 7.4% 0.7% Norway
2010s 7.2% 7.9% 0.7% Norway
2020s 7.7% 8.0% 0.3% Norway

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
